📄 edit2.asp
字号:
<!--#include file="../../System/Const.asp"-->
<!--#include file="../../System/misc.asp"-->
<%
set cn=server.CreateObject("ADODB.connection")
cn.Open DSN_ACLASS
set rs=server.CreateObject("ADODB.recordset")
rs.Open "select ID,USERNAME from "&TBL_USER&" where username='"&request("user_username")&"' and ID<>"&request("user_id")&"", cn
if not rs.EOF then
Response.Write "<p align=center>用户名 "&request("user_username")&" 已经存在,请重新输入!</p>"
Response.Write "<p align=center><a href='vbscript:history.back'>返回</a></p>"
rs.close
response.end
end if
rs.close
user_id=request("user_id")
if user_id<>cstr(session("userid")) then
user_type=request("user_type")
else
user_type=UTP_SCHOOLADMIN ' if I'm admin, should not modify usertype!
end if
user_verify_hid=XFalse
if request("user_verify_hid")<>"" then user_verify_hid=XTrue
sql="update "&TBL_USER&" set USERNAME='"&request("user_username")&"', NICKNAME='"&request("user_nickname")&"', PASSWORD='"&_
request("user_password")&"', VERIFY_HID="&user_verify_hid&", HID='"&request("user_hid")&"', TYPE="&_
user_type&", SEX="&request("user_sex")&", PROTOCOL="&request("user_protocol")&", MAILADD='"&request("user_mailadd")&"' where ID="&user_id&""
'response.write sql
'response.end
cn.execute sql
set acman=server.CreateObject("ACManCOM.ACMan")
acman.AddUser "123456", "123456", IA_Server_IP(cn), IA_Server_PORT(cn), 1, ""&user_id&"|"&request("user_username")&"|"&request("user_nickname")&"|"&request("user_password")&"|"&request("user_mailadd")&"|"&user_type&"|"&request("user_sex")&"|"&request("user_protocol")&"|"&user_verify_hid&"|"&request("user_hid")&";", 0
set acman=nothing
xmailcontent=request("user_username")+", 您好!" + vbCrLf + vbCrLf
xmailcontent=xmailcontent + "欢迎使用远程交互式教学系统。您的用户名:" + request("user_username") + " 密码:" + request("user_password") + vbCrLf
xmailcontent=xmailcontent + "您可以访问 "+session("HOME_DIR")+"system/verify.asp?username="+request("user_username")+"&password="+request("user_password")+" 登录系统。"+ vbCrLf + vbCrLf
xmailcontent=xmailcontent + "系统管理员"
IA_SendMail cn, false, request("user_mailadd")+";", "用户密码通知!", xmailcontent
cn.close
Response.Redirect "list.asp"
%>
⌨️ 快捷键说明
复制代码
Ctrl + C
搜索代码
Ctrl + F
全屏模式
F11
切换主题
Ctrl + Shift + D
显示快捷键
?
增大字号
Ctrl + =
减小字号
Ctrl + -